    just be very mindful of what you're getting yourself into mate... whilst they made my car MUCH more fun to drive when i feel like "driving" and made launches and gear changes much more positive and precise... they made it a complete, total and utter pain in the arse when you are grannying and want a nice quite smooth ride...

    But then i think im getting old anyway :-)

    I know this thread is alittle old, but I was wondering what the difference is in this Innovative mount kit http://www.hamotorsports.com/b19550.html , and this Hasport mount kit http://www.hamotorsports.com/dcstkmounts.html ? They show that they will ship over here, but I just want to make sure I'm ordering the right kit. It's for my EG with B18C

    In the links you provided the Innovatives are 2-bolt, Hasports are 3-bolt, although Innovatives do come in 3-bolt if you need it anyway (http://www.hamotorsports.com/b10150.html).

    In the end they will both do the same job, so I would go for the cheapest one (Innovative). I've had a set of Innovatives in my car for over a year now and wouldn't have it any other way
